Already struggling to replace retiring tradespeople, apprenticeship programs are dealing with a new host of challenges related to mental health and the COVID-19 pandemic. Despite these hurdles, programs are citing overwhelming success, while anticipating a positive hiring outlook in the coming years. The Foundation has conducted a biennial survey of training programs across the U.S. and Canada since 2010. The 2022 edition of this survey examines the challenges faced by programs and apprentices, recruitment and retention initiatives, life skills initiatives, and the prevalence and impact of mental health and substance use disorder issues within programs as well as the support available to current apprentices.
